Would a.42x HD Super Wide Angle Panoramic Macro Fisheye Lens work for a Nikon d5000?

What is the quality of that fisheye lense?

Terrible. That is a piece of junk that screws onto a lens you already have on the camera. If you want good Fisheye photos you will need to spend at least $400 for a real lens.

The point is, it should mount the existing lens. If it did, you would get very wide angle shots that are extremely distorted which is blurry in 80% of the picture at best.
